6811396
0xb28521518353f1863fd6ae73bebf7a1476ab74119f4b00b93bda97a1059327d0
Transactions0
Height6811396
Confirmations7580211
Timestamp640 days 11 hours ago
Size (bytes)507
Version
Merkle Root
Nonce0xcfab326540da802c
Bits
Difficulty0x102792e4